Subject: Doclint cut-over done

Cut-over to Veralint finished last night. Old Prosecheck jobs are disabled, repos migrated, CI gates green. Known gaps: tables with merged cells still flag false positives; suppress with an inline pragma for now. Rule pack updates land weekly, no action needed. The linter daemon runs with the following service configuration on all build agents.

deployment values, badug-yadup:
[aldmir]
port = 4000
region = west-1
host = aldmir.halixlabs.example
team = kelax
timeout_ms = 2000
retries = 5

Night-shift staff: Floor 4 of the Tellhaven Building opens this week. After 21:00, access is via the rear stairwell only; the lifts are locked out overnight during the settling period. Complete a walk-through of the new floor once per shift and log it. The stairwell keypad accepts the code below.

badge for yahop-fawep: bdg-XBKXI-68071

## 4.2.0 — Changed defaults: customer dedupe

Heads up, on-call: MergeMint's deduplication defaults changed in this release. Fuzzy matching on names is now ON by default, and the match-confidence threshold dropped from strict to moderate, so you'll see more auto-merges overnight. If the merge queue spikes or someone reports records combined that shouldn't be, you can revert per-tenant without a deploy — it's all config now. Undo works for 30 days via the merge log. The new default values shipping with this release are listed below.

config for hawip-bahop:
[fendor]
host = fendor.paliqworks.corp
user = fendor_svc
database = fendor_prod